So when did this … jeanine gingrichWitrynaThe ACD was developed in Australia. Farmers in the outback wanted dogs that could drive cattle over long distances, so they began experimenting with the local dingos. The dingo’s ability to withstand the heat and work hard made them a great choice to mix with other popular herders, including collies. jeanine ghosnWitrynaCookie – Ranch or cattle drive cook..
